Professional Certificate in Secure Software Development: Mitigating Risks
-- ViewingNowThe Professional Certificate in Secure Software Development: Mitigating Risks is a vital course that focuses on building secure software by minimizing potential vulnerabilities. This certificate program caters to the increasing demand for cybersecurity skills in the software development industry.
3.474+
Students enrolled
GBP £ 140
GBP £ 202
Save 44% with our special offer
AboutThisCourse
HundredPercentOnline
LearnFromAnywhere
ShareableCertificate
AddToLinkedIn
TwoMonthsToComplete
AtTwoThreeHoursAWeek
StartAnytime
NoWaitingPeriod
CourseDetails
โข Secure Software Development Principles: This unit will cover the fundamental principles of secure software development, including threat modeling, secure design patterns, and secure coding practices.
โข Secure Coding Best Practices: This unit will delve into the best coding practices to prevent common security vulnerabilities, such as SQL injection, cross-site scripting (XSS), and cross-site request forgery (CSRF).
โข Secure Software Architecture and Design: This unit will explore how to design and architect secure software systems, including secure authentication, authorization, and session management.
โข Security Testing and Validation: This unit will cover various security testing techniques, such as static application security testing (SAST), dynamic application security testing (DAST), and penetration testing, to validate the security of software applications.
โข Security Incident Response and Recovery: This unit will discuss incident response planning, communication, and recovery strategies to minimize the impact of security incidents and ensure business continuity.
โข Secure Data Management and Protection: This unit will cover best practices for secure data management, including data encryption, access control, and backup and recovery strategies.
โข Secure DevOps and DevSecOps: This unit will explore the integration of security into DevOps practices, including automating security testing, security as code, and continuous monitoring.
โข Compliance and Regulatory Requirements: This unit will cover various compliance and regulatory requirements, such as PCI DSS, HIPAA, and GDPR, and how to ensure compliance in software development.
CareerPath
EntryRequirements
- BasicUnderstandingSubject
- ProficiencyEnglish
- ComputerInternetAccess
- BasicComputerSkills
- DedicationCompleteCourse
NoPriorQualifications
CourseStatus
CourseProvidesPractical
- NotAccreditedRecognized
- NotRegulatedAuthorized
- ComplementaryFormalQualifications
ReceiveCertificateCompletion
WhyPeopleChooseUs
LoadingReviews
FrequentlyAskedQuestions
CourseFee
- ThreeFourHoursPerWeek
- EarlyCertificateDelivery
- OpenEnrollmentStartAnytime
- TwoThreeHoursPerWeek
- RegularCertificateDelivery
- OpenEnrollmentStartAnytime
- FullCourseAccess
- DigitalCertificate
- CourseMaterials
GetCourseInformation
EarnCareerCertificate